statman gauge
v1.1.0
statman-gauge
是statman
庫中的指標之一。鬆散地基於 Codehale 度量包,儀表是一種瞬時測量度量。這可用於捕獲佇列大小、處理的訊息數量或系統中其他一些有趣的事情。
警告!如果你看gauge
這個詞足夠長的時間,它看起來拼寫錯誤
使用 npm 安裝:
npm install statman-gauge
您的應用程式中的參考:
var Gauge = require ( 'statman-gauge' ) ;
var gauge = Gauge ( 'gauge-name' ) ;
statman
訪問使用 npm 安裝:
npm install statman
您的應用程式中的參考:
var statman = require ( 'statman' ) ;
var gauge = statman . Gauge ( 'gauge-name' ) ;
gauge . increment ( ) ; //increment by 1
gauge . increment ( 10 ) ; //increment by 10
gauge . decrement ( ) ; //decrement by 1
gauge . decrement ( 10 ) ; //decrement by 10
gauge . set ( 5 ) ;
gauge . value ( ) ;
假設我們想要建立一個測量佇列大小的計量器。以下說明如何註冊。
var Gauge = require ( 'statman-gauge' ) ;
var gauge = Gauge ( 'queueSize' ) ;
function enqueue ( message ) {
data . push ( message ) ;
gauge . increment ( ) ;
}
function dequeue ( ) {
data . pop ( message ) ;
gauge . decrement ( ) ;
}
TODO
var Gauge = require ( 'statman-gauge' ) ;
var gauge = Gauge ( 'queueSize' , function ( ) {
return data . size ( ) ;
} ) ;
function enqueue ( message ) {
data . push ( message ) ;
}
function dequeue ( ) {
data . pop ( message ) ;
}
node
和npm
npm install
npm test